    Playing both Hafeez and Afridi messes up the balance of the team big style as we end up having 2 bowling all-rounders who are both spinners; neither is good or consistent enough with the bat to occupy a permanent batting position. could play a fast bowling all rounder (but we don't have a decent one at present)

    We desperately need a batting all rounder who can make some runs at 6/7

    Waqar said on commentary we are effectively playing with 3 batters - Azhar, Misbah and Shafiq - Hafeez is badly out of form but he's hit and miss as well

    Quote Originally Posted by devilish angel View Post
    i think something ahs to be done for wicket keeping as well someone who can bat besides wicket keeping, theses small small things r actually creating big messes, just imagine wicket keeper coming at 8 or 9 th spot , bc he cant bat well
    A player can only bat and can come in to bat at whatever order, if the player is given chance and asked.

    Anyhow, since you raised an issue ... can you please tell in your opinion which of the following players amongst A, B and C ... is the one who can bat better than other two and who is the one who cannot bat (as according to you, one cannot bat)?

    All 3 figures are of players who were playing in this match. One figure is of Pakistan wicketkeeper (Sarfraz Ahmed who according to you cannot bat) and other two figures are of the players who are in Pakistani team just for batting (Asad Shafiq and Azhar Ali).

    First class cricket (where batting average rules):
    A: Runs: 3847 ... HS: 213* ... Average: 43.22
    B: Runs: 3242 ... HS: 223 ..... Average: 41.03
    C: Runs: 4495 ... HS: 157 ..... Average: 37.77

    Twenty20 (where strike rate rules)

    A: Runs: 274 ... Average: 18.26 ... SR: 136.31
    B: Runs: 671 ... Average: 22.36 ... SR: 110.72
    C: Runs: 298 ... Average: 16.55 ... SR: 106.04


    Well:
    A is Sarfarz Ahmed
    B is Asad Shafiq (selected in team for batting only)
    C is Azhar Ali (selected in the team for batting only)

    Surprisingly, according to you Sarfarz cannot bat and according to me Sarfarz is better batsman in all kind of cricket compared to Asad as well as Azhar (both are in Pakistan team for their batting). For instance, Sarfarz figure shows that compared to Asad and Azhar, Sarfarz can score runs with better average (requirement in test and first class matches) and he can score runs faster with similar average (requirement in ODI as well as twenty20 matches).

    ODI performance: Umar Gul Vs M Sami

    Bowling:
    U Gul: Match: 111 ... Wickets: 158 ... Ave: 27.79 ... ER: 5.08
    (1.4234 wickets per match @ 27.79 runs per wk ... at economy rate of 5.09 runs per over)

    M Sami: Match: 85 ... Wickets: 121 ... Ave: 28.52 ... ER: 4.94
    (1.4235 wickets per match @ 28.52 runs per wk ... at economy rate of 4.94 runs per over)

    Batting:
    U Gul: 384 runs @ average of 9.84 with SR of 70
    M Sami: 314 runs @ average of 11.62 with SR of 64

    Can anyone see difference?

    To me, both have similar performance record in ODIs. Actually, in bowling both have same performance and in batting M Sami is slightly better.

    So, if there is no such difference in performance between the two (as can be seen from performance record), then why one should be preferred in getting selected for team over other... any reason?

    Quote Originally Posted by waleedhbk View Post
    Whats Misbah performance himself with the bat? Just one fifty that too in losing cause
    Misbah could have done better but he still averaged 36.50 with the bat

    But look at the batting averages of our two all rounders:

    Hafeez - 11.40 not good enough for an all rounder let alone someone who opens the innings in ODIs. bowled well though

    Afridi batting ave. 9.33 + 3 wickets in 5 games at 48.33 - hardly a Talismanic performance!!
